Transaction fa895f5834359661995ac3d44ae6a3dff392cbafe68b3754c47416112dcaed60
1 Input
1 Output
-
fa895f5834359661995ac3d44ae6a3dff392cbafe68b3754c47416112dcaed60:0
- value
- 2553715
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d9712b3288729c7a8dd8b433b8cbd4a21de55c9
- address
- bc1qekt39vegsu5u02xa3dpnhr9afgsau4wfslrerr